// mockPrecompile is a test precompile used to record the arguments it is
// executed with.
type mockPrecompile struct {
addr common.Address
gas uint64
observedCaller common.Address
observedAddress common.Address
observedOrigin common.Address
observedValue *uint256.Int
observedInput []byte
observedReadOnly bool
}
func (p *mockPrecompile) Address() common.Address {
return p.addr
}
func (p *mockPrecompile) RequiredGas(input []byte) uint64 {
return p.gas
}
func (p *mockPrecompile) Run(evm *EVM, contract *Contract, readonly bool) ([]byte, error) {
// Record the execution arguments observed by the test precompile.
p.observedCaller = contract.Caller()
p.observedAddress = contract.Address()
if contract.Value() != nil {
p.observedValue = new(uint256.Int).Set(contract.Value())
}
p.observedInput = common.CopyBytes(contract.Input)
p.observedReadOnly = readonly
if evm != nil {
p.observedOrigin = evm.TxContext.Origin
}
return []byte{0xaa}, nil
}

func TestEVMExecutePrecompileWithExpectedCallContexts(t *testing.T) {
const (
suppliedGas = uint64(100)
gasCost = uint64(10)
)
// callerAddr models msg.sender, the immediate caller seen by the precompile
// in that call frame.
callerAddr := common.HexToAddress("0x6001")
// originAddr models tx.origin, the address that started the transaction.
originAddr := common.HexToAddress("0x6002")
// precompileAddr is the address used to register the test precompile.
precompileAddr := common.HexToAddress("0x6003")
// calldata is the calldata sent to the precompile.
calldata := []byte{0x01, 0x02}
// delegateParentAddr is used to build the outer delegatecall frame.
delegateParentAddr := common.HexToAddress("0x5002")
// delegateCallerAddr is used in the delegatecall case, where the
// preserved delegate context is seen by the precompile as the caller.
delegateCallerAddr := common.HexToAddress("0x5003")
testCases := []struct {
name string
prepareCaller func(*EVM) ContractRef
executePrecompile func(*EVM, *mockPrecompile, ContractRef) ([]byte, uint64, error)
expect precompileContextExpectation
}{
{
name: "call",
prepareCaller: func(evm *EVM) ContractRef {
addBalance(evm, callerAddr, uint256.NewInt(1000))
return AccountRef(callerAddr)
},
executePrecompile: func(evm *EVM, precompile *mockPrecompile, caller ContractRef) ([]byte, uint64, error) {
return evm.Call(caller, precompileAddr, calldata, suppliedGas, uint256.NewInt(13))
},
expect: precompileContextExpectation{
caller: callerAddr,
origin: originAddr,
readOnly: false,
assertValue: expectExactValue(uint256.NewInt(13)),
},
},
{
name: "staticcall",
prepareCaller: func(evm *EVM) ContractRef {
evm.StateDB.CreateAccount(callerAddr)
return AccountRef(callerAddr)
},
executePrecompile: func(evm *EVM, precompile *mockPrecompile, caller ContractRef) ([]byte, uint64, error) {
return evm.StaticCall(caller, precompileAddr, calldata, suppliedGas)
},
expect: precompileContextExpectation{
caller: callerAddr,
origin: originAddr,
readOnly: true,
assertValue: expectZeroValue,
},
},
{
name: "delegatecall",
prepareCaller: func(evm *EVM) ContractRef {
evm.StateDB.CreateAccount(delegateCallerAddr)
// Build a parent frame to simulate a delegatecall setup.
// In regular contract DELEGATECALL, caller context is derived
// from the parent frame. For precompiles, the implementation behaves
// like CALL for caller identity: the direct caller (delegateCallerAddr)
// is observed by the precompile, not the parent frame.
parent := NewContract(AccountRef(callerAddr), AccountRef(delegateParentAddr), uint256.NewInt(17), suppliedGas)
return NewContract(parent, AccountRef(delegateCallerAddr), nil, suppliedGas)
},
executePrecompile: func(evm *EVM, precompile *mockPrecompile, caller ContractRef) ([]byte, uint64, error) {
return evm.DelegateCall(caller, precompileAddr, calldata, suppliedGas)
},
// DELEGATECALL to a precompile is read-only. It keeps the direct caller
// which in this test is the caller passed to `evm.DelegateCall`
// (delegateCallerAddr). This differs from regular contract DELEGATECALL
// semantics, where caller context is derived from the parent frame
// via AsDelegate.
expect: precompileContextExpectation{
caller: delegateCallerAddr,
origin: originAddr,
readOnly: true,
assertValue: expectNilValue,
},
},
{
name: "callcode",
prepareCaller: func(evm *EVM) ContractRef {
addBalance(evm, callerAddr, uint256.NewInt(1000))
return AccountRef(callerAddr)
},
executePrecompile: func(evm *EVM, precompile *mockPrecompile, caller ContractRef) ([]byte, uint64, error) {
return evm.CallCode(caller, precompileAddr, calldata, suppliedGas, uint256.NewInt(19))
},
// CALLCODE to a precompile is always read-only, unlike CALLCODE to
// a regular contract.
expect: precompileContextExpectation{
caller: callerAddr,
origin: originAddr,
readOnly: true,
assertValue: expectExactValue(uint256.NewInt(19)),
},
},
{
name: "runPrecompiledContract",
prepareCaller: func(evm *EVM) ContractRef {
return AccountRef(callerAddr)
},
executePrecompile: func(evm *EVM, precompile *mockPrecompile, caller ContractRef) ([]byte, uint64, error) {
// Execute the precompile via the low-level helper.
return runPrecompiledContract(evm, precompile, caller, calldata, suppliedGas, uint256.NewInt(42), true)
},
expect: precompileContextExpectation{
caller: callerAddr,
origin: originAddr,
readOnly: true,
assertValue: expectExactValue(uint256.NewInt(42)),
},
},
}
for _, tc := range testCases {
t.Run(tc.name, func(t *testing.T) {
evm := newPrecompileTestEVM(t, originAddr)
precompile := &mockPrecompile{addr: precompileAddr, gas: gasCost}
evm.WithPrecompiles(map[common.Address]PrecompiledContract{precompileAddr: precompile}, []common.Address{precompileAddr})
caller := tc.prepareCaller(evm)
ret, remainingGas, err := tc.executePrecompile(evm, precompile, caller)
if err != nil {
t.Fatalf("unexpected error: %v", err)
}
if !bytes.Equal(ret, []byte{0xaa}) {
t.Fatalf("unexpected return data: %x", ret)
}
assertPrecompileContext(t, precompile, precompileAddr, calldata, remainingGas, suppliedGas, gasCost, tc.expect)
})
}
}
